Recruiting software developers has always been challenging. Highly qualified professionals like this are difficult to attract and even more difficult to retain. Even layoffs in tech companies did not ...
The technical interviews often used in hiring software engineers are a failure because they only test whether a candidate has performance anxiety, rather than whether they are good at coding. The ...
As the software development landscape transforms unprecedentedly, AI-generated code is becoming one of the most disruptive innovations in the engineering world. With generative AI models now capable ...
You've finally identified a remote job that fits you perfectly, applied for it, and been successful in securing an interview. You've built rapport with the hiring manager. The interview questions may ...
The technical lead role is an important career milestone for many engineers. Here's an inside look at the questions interviewers ask and what they’re looking for. Every team needs a leader who sets ...
As the tech industry’s seemingly never-ending rounds of layoffs continue on and on, we’re all getting a lot more interested in acing job interviews. In a way, interviewing well is the most in-demand ...
Any developer on a team that practices Scrum, XP, Kanban or Lean-based software development methodologies should be familiar with the Agile Manifesto and the Agile principles it espouses. But not all ...